Decoding the Fine Print: Key Factors to Consider
Before you rush to claim a code, arm yourself with knowledge. Here are the most critical aspects to examine:
- Wagering Requirements: How many times must you play through the bonus before you can withdraw winnings? Lower is always better.
- Game Restrictions: Some bonuses work only on specific slots or exclude table games like blackjack and roulette entirely.
- Maximum Withdrawal Cap: Many no deposit bonuses limit how much you can cash out, often between £50 and £100.
- Time Limits: You usually have 7 to 30 days to meet wagering requirements. Don’t let the clock run out.
- Eligible Countries: Not all codes work globally. Always check if your location is accepted.
Comparative Look: No Deposit Bonuses vs. Deposit Matches
To help you see the landscape clearly, here’s a comparison table that highlights the main differences between no deposit bonuses and standard deposit match offers:
| Aspect | No Deposit Bonus | Deposit Match Bonus |
|---|---|---|
| Initial Cost to Player | £0 (free) | Requires a deposit (e.g., £10–£20 minimum) |
| Typical Bonus Amount | £5–£25 or 20–50 free spins | 100%–200% of deposit, often up to a cap |
| Wagering Requirements | Often higher (40x–60x) | Typically lower (25x–40x) |
| Withdrawal Limits | Commonly capped (£50–£100) | Usually uncapped (subject to wagering) |
| Best For | Testing new casinos risk-free | Players ready to invest for bigger rewards |
As the table reveals, no deposit bonuses are perfect for explorers, while deposit matches suit those ready to play with their own money for potentially larger returns. Each serves a distinct purpose in a player’s toolkit.

Frequently Asked Questions
1. What exactly is a no deposit bonus code?
It’s a promotional code provided by an online casino that grants you bonus funds or free spins without requiring a deposit. You typically enter it during registration or in the bonuses section of your account.
2. Can I withdraw winnings from a no deposit bonus?
Yes, but only after meeting the wagering requirements. Most casinos also impose a maximum withdrawal limit on winnings from these bonuses.
3. Are no deposit bonus codes safe to use?
They are safe when obtained from reputable sources and used at licensed casinos. Always verify the casino’s licensing and read the bonus terms carefully.
4. How do I find legitimate no deposit codes?
Check trusted casino review sites, dedicated bonus forums, and newsletters from reputable operators. Avoid random social media posts that may lead to scams.
5. Do I need to enter a code to claim the bonus?
It depends. Some casinos automatically credit the bonus upon registration, while others require manual entry of the code. Always follow the specific instructions provided.
6. Why do some bonuses have high wagering requirements?
Casinos use wagering requirements as a risk management tool. They ensure that players don’t simply take the free money and run. Higher requirements protect the casino’s bottom line but make it harder for you to withdraw.
7. Can I use a no deposit bonus on any game?
Not usually. Many bonuses are restricted to specific slots or game categories. Table games and live dealer games are often excluded or contribute less toward wagering.
